Catherine Posted March 30, 2012 Report Posted March 30, 2012 Client was set up for payment of Fed tax due on 4/12/12. Efile came back with NO notice on the e-file ack -- but the 9325 has Box 5 checked, "payment rejected." I assume client now has to send paper check -- but I'm wondering if anyone else has seen this, and if there is any REASON for a direct debit payment to be rejected. Valid routing number, valid account number, payment scheduled for before the due date..... ???? TIA, Catherine Quote
Catherine Posted March 30, 2012 Author Report Posted March 30, 2012 After a ridiculous amount of searching, I found the answer on the "other" ATX board. IRS "rejects" (but still processes and takes) payments that are scheduled. They only "accept" payments that are instantaneous. This has apparently been an issue for a couple of years and they just don't fix it. Nothing to do with ATX or CCH. Kea Posted March 30, 2012 Report Posted March 30, 2012 This happened to one of my clients a few years ago. We scheduled for it to be withdrawn on 4/15. Since we didn't know if it would go through until it was too late & it was a fairly small balance due, she went ahead and paid it herself. Turned out IRS got both payments & refunded the difference. Just took time. Quote
Tax Prep by Deb Posted March 30, 2012 Report Posted March 30, 2012 Catherine, I sent my personal taxes off on Monday and stated for them to take the money on Tuesday. I just looked at the 9325 and it is showing that my payment also was rejected, however I checked my bank account on Tuesday and they had already pulled the money. So I really don't think that means anything. Deb! Quote
